Vos: Master of all media

Rep. Vos, who is known to give constant updates on the committee happenings via his Twitter account, stepped out of the chamber to do a quick on-air interview with WIBA-AM's conservative talk show host Vicki McKenna, and got some chiding for it.

Rep. Pocan informed the committee and those gathered about Vos' whereabouts. Dem Pocan said he wanted to "give a shout-out" to McKenna and her "teabagger" listeners.

Rep. Montgomery also kidded his colleague. "I guess twittering just isn't enough," he said.

-- By Greg Bump
